#61c213 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61c213 is composed of 38% red, 76.1%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 93.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 41.8%. #61c213 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ff26 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#61c213 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61c213 has RGB values of R:97, G:194,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6406675.

Shades and Tints of #61c213
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#61c213
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7065 is the less saturated color, while #5fd203 is the most saturated one.
